Factors to Consider When Choosing Roof Shingle Colors
1. Style of Your Home
The architectural style of your home should be one of the primary considerations when selecting roof shingle colors. Different styles have unique characteristics and color palettes to complement their design. For instance, traditional homes often look best with neutral or earth-toned shingles, while modern houses can handle bolder and more vibrant colors.
2. Climate
The climate in which you live plays a crucial role in determining the right color for your roof shingles. In warmer climates, lighter-colored shingles reflect http://edwinmtsc975.raidersfanteamshop.com/roofing-solutions-for-historic-homes-balancing-preservation-and-functionality heat and sunlight. This helps keep your home cooler. On the other hand, darker-colored shingles absorb heat and can help keep your home warmer in colder climates.
3. Neighborhood Restrictions
Before finalizing a color for your roof shingles, it is essential to check if there are any neighborhood restrictions or homeowner association guidelines that regulate the choice of colors. Some neighborhoods may have specific rules or guidelines that limit certain colors or require approval before making any changes to your roofing.

Popular Roof Shingle Colors
1. Classic Black
Black is a timeless and versatile color choice for roof shingles. It is a versatile color that complements many architectural styles. Black shingles can also create a dramatic contrast against lighter-colored exterior walls, making your home stand out in the neighborhood.
2. Natural Brown
Brown shingles provide a warm and earthy appearance to your home. They blend well with surroundings and are particularly suitable for homes surrounded by nature or in rustic settings. Brown shingles also have the advantage of hiding dirt and debris, making them low maintenance.
3. Neutral Gray
Gray is an increasingly popular choice for roof shingles due to its versatility and ability to complement both traditional and contemporary homes. Lighter shades of gray create a clean and sophisticated look, while darker shades add depth and richness to the overall design.
4. Vibrant Red
If you want your home to make a bold statement, red shingles can be an excellent choice. Red radiates energy, passion and elegance. This gives your home an attractive look that stands apart from the rest. However, it is important to consider whether the red color harmonizes with other elements of your home's exterior.
5. Cool Blue
For those aiming to create a serene and calming ambiance, blue shingles can be an ideal option. Blue is a color that brings harmony and tranquility to your home, making it feel inviting and refreshing. Lighter shades of blue work well for beachfront properties or homes near bodies of water.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How do I know if my chosen roof shingle color will suit my house?
A1: To get an idea of how a particular color will look on your house, consider obtaining samples or using online visualization tools provided by roofing companies. These tools allow you to upload a photo of your home and digitally apply different shingle colors to see the visual impact.
Q2: Can I change the color of my existing roof shingles?
A2: In most cases, it is possible to change the color of your existing roof shingles without replacing them entirely. Roofing contractors can use specialized coatings or paints designed for shingles to transform the color while maintaining their durability and functionality.
Q3: Are there any colors I should avoid for roof shingles?
A3: While personal preference plays a significant role, some colors may not be advisable for roof shingles due to their potential impact on energy efficiency and overall aesthetics. Bright and unconventional colors, such as neon green or hot pink, may not appeal to potential buyers if you plan to sell your house in the future.
Q4: Should I consider the color of my neighbors' roofs when choosing my own?
A4: While it's not necessary to match your neighbors' roof colors exactly, it's a good idea to consider the overall harmony and visual cohesion within your neighborhood. Choosing a color that complements the surrounding houses can enhance the overall appeal of the area.
Q5: How often do I need to replace my roof shingles?
A5: The lifespan of roof shingles varies depending on various factors such as material quality, climate, and maintenance. Generally, asphalt shingles last around 20-25 years, while metal or slate shingles can have a significantly longer lifespan.
